How can I make the most efficient SDF Shader in unity

Basically, I want to have a shader that takes in a 3d array of colors (voxels), as well as a scaling factor, and a radius setting for each sphere. Then I would like it to render a sphere in the position of each of the colors in the array on screen. I found this shader however it cannot take an array as an input, and is not very efficient as it does not render a simple sphere it renders a weird half sphere half box shape. It also does not render directly on screen to a full screen quad.

 Shader "SDF/CubesphereUnlit"
 {
     Properties 
     {
         _Radius ("Radius", Float) = 1.0
         _Center ("Center", Vector) = (0.0, 0.0, 0.0, 0.0)
         _Color ("Color", Color) = (1.0, 0.0, 0.0, 1.0)
         _SpecularPower ("Specular Power", Float) = 20.0
         _Gloss ("Gloss", Float) = 5.0
     }
 
     SubShader 
     {
         Tags { "RenderType"="Opaque" }
         LOD 100
 
         Pass 
         {
             CGPROGRAM
             #pragma vertex vert
             #pragma fragment frag
             
             #include "UnityCG.cginc"
             #include "Lighting.cginc"
 
             struct appdata 
             {
                 float4 vertex : POSITION;
             };
 
             struct v2f 
             {
                 float4 vertex : SV_POSITION;
                 float3 wPos : TEXCOORD1;    // World position
             };
             
             float _Radius;
             float4 _Center;
             float4 _Color;
             float _SpecularPower;
             float _Gloss;
             const float PI = 3.1415926;
             
             v2f vert (appdata v) 
             {
                 v2f o;
                 o.vertex = UnityObjectToClipPos(v.vertex);
                 o.wPos = mul(unity_ObjectToWorld, v.vertex).xyz;
                 return o;
             }
 
             float rand(float3 co) 
             {
                 return frac(sin(dot(co.xyz, float3(12.9898, 78.233, 45.5432))) * 43758.5453);
             }
 
             float sdf_sphere(float3 p, float3 c, float r) 
             {
                 return distance(p, c) - r;
             }
 
             float sdf_box(float3 p, float3 c, float3 s) 
             {
                 float x = max(p.x - c.x - float3(s.x / 2., 0, 0),
                         c.x - p.x - float3(s.x / 2., 0, 0)
                         );
 
                 float y = max(p.y - c.y - float3(s.y / 2., 0, 0),
                         c.y - p.y - float3(s.y / 2., 0, 0)
                         );
 
                 float z = max(p.z - c.z - float3(s.z / 2., 0, 0),
                         c.z - p.z - float3(s.z / 2., 0, 0)
                         );
 
                 return max(max(x, y), z);
             }
 
             float sdf_smin(float a, float b, float k = 32)
             {
                 float res = exp(-k*a) + exp(-k*b);
                 return -log(max(0.0001, res)) / k;
             }
 
             float sdf_blend(float d1, float d2, float a) 
             {
                 return a * d1 + (1 - a) * d2;
             }
 
             float map(float3 p) 
             {
                 return max(sdf_smin(
                         sdf_sphere(p, -float3 (1.5, 0, 0), 2), // left sphere
                         sdf_sphere(p, +float3 (1.5, 0, 0), 2)  // right sphere
                         , 8), sdf_blend(sdf_sphere(p, 0, 2), sdf_box(p, 0, 2), 0.5));
             }
 
             float3 normal(float3 p) 
             {
                 const float eps = 0.001;
 
                 return normalize(float3
                         (map(p + float3(eps, 0, 0)) - map(p - float3(eps, 0, 0)),
                             map(p + float3(0, eps, 0)) - map(p - float3(0, eps, 0)),
                             map(p + float3(0, 0, eps)) - map(p - float3(0, 0, eps))
                             )
                         );
             }
 
             fixed4 renderSurface(float3 p, float3 viewDirection) 
             {
                 return _Color;
             }
 
             #define STEPS 128
             #define MIN_DISTANCE 0.1
 
             fixed4 raymarch(float3 position, float3 direction) 
             {
                 for (int i = 0; i < STEPS; i++) 
                 {
                     float distance = map(position);
                     if (distance < MIN_DISTANCE)
                     {
                         return renderSurface(position, direction);
                     }
 
                     position += distance * direction;
                 }
                 discard;
                 return fixed4(1, 1, 1, 1);
             }
 
             fixed4 frag (v2f i) : SV_Target 
             {
                 float3 viewDirection = normalize(i.wPos - _WorldSpaceCameraPos);
 
                 return raymarch(i.wPos, viewDirection);
             }
             ENDCG
         }
     }
 }

I don't want the shader to have lighting so the gloss and such can be ignored, thanks!

Edit: I'd also like help with making the shader as short and efficient as humanly possible thanks!

Answer by Namey5 · Jan 09, 2019 at 05:42 AM

SDF's are a moderately complex topic (especially if you are trying to implement them as a post effect; that requires a full understanding of TRS matrices and space transformations). Simply asking for a shader isn't quite how this site works, and you'd be hard-pressed to find someone willing to dedicate the time for a topic like this. Instead, I will point you to this article on implementing raymarching as post in Unity:

http://flafla2.github.io/2016/10/01/raymarching.html

IQ is the king of SDF raymarching, so if you're looking for SDF functions for all kinds of shapes you can look at his website here:

http://iquilezles.org/www/articles/distfunctions/distfunctions.htm
